Common Services Offered by Car Locksmiths

Car locksmiths provide a variety of services to help you gain back access to your vehicle and guarantee its security. Here are some of the most typical services:

  1. Car Lockout Assistance: If you’re locked out of your car, a locksmith can open the door without causing damage.
  2. Key Replacement: They can create brand-new keys if you’ve lost your original set.
  3. Key Fob Programming: Modern cars frequently utilize key fobs, and a professional locksmith can program a brand-new fob or reset an existing one.
  4. Ignition Repair: If your ignition switch is malfunctioning, a locksmith can identify and repair the issue.
  5. Transponder Key Services: Many cars and trucks use transponder keys, which need specialized programming. A professional locksmith can manage this for you.
  6. Lock Rekeying: If you need to change the locks on your car, a locksmith can rekey them to match a brand-new set of keys.
  7. Safe and Secure Entry: They can supply safe entry approaches, such as utilizing lock picks or slim jims, to avoid any damage to your vehicle.

What to Expect When You Call a Locksmith

  1. Initial Contact: When you call a locksmith, provide them with your place and a short description of the issue.
  2. Arrival Time: Ask about their approximated arrival time. Most trusted locksmith professionals can show up within 30 minutes to an hour.
  3. Verification: Upon arrival, the locksmith will validate your identity and ownership of the vehicle to guarantee they are providing service to the ideal person.
  4. Diagnosis and Solution: They will examine the scenario and supply a solution, describing any fees and the process included.
  5. Payment: Once the service is completed, they will supply an itemized costs and accept different payment approaches, including cash, credit cards, and mobile payments.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

Q: How much does a car locksmith service expense?A: The expense of a car locksmith service can vary depending upon the type of service, the intricacy of the lock, and the location. Normally, you can anticipate to pay in between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150 for a standard car lockout service. Key replacement and programming can vary from ₤ 75 to ₤ 200.

Q: Can a locksmith open a car without a key?A: Yes, an expert locksmith can use different tools and methods, such as lock picks or slim jims, to open a car without a key. They are trained to do this effectively and without causing damage to the vehicle.

Q: Is it legal for a locksmith to open my car?A: Yes, it is legal for a locksmith to open your car, offered they confirm your identity and ownership of the vehicle. This is a basic practice to guarantee the security and stability of the service.

Q: How long does it take for a locksmith to open a car?A: The time it considers a locksmith to open a car can vary, however it normally takes in between 5 and 30 minutes. Factors like the kind of lock and the locksmith’s experience can impact the duration.

Q: Can a locksmith make a new key for my car?A: Yes, an expert locksmith can develop a new key for your car. They can also program transponder keys for modern lorries.

Q: Do I require to be present when the locksmith shows up?A: Yes, it is very important to be present when the locksmith gets here. They require to confirm your identity and ownership of the vehicle before offering service.

Q: Can a locksmith replace a broken ignition switch?A: Yes, numerous locksmiths provide ignition switch repair and replacement services. They can identify the problem and replace the switch if necessary.
